Key ceremony checklist — Item 7 (Murkfen Queue). Confirm log compaction paused on all Tallowbrook brokers before key rotation. Verify compaction lag under 2 GB per partition. Do not resume compaction until new keys are live, or tombstones get re-encrypted with stale material. Support: if resume fails, restore the compaction state file from the sealed archive. Unsealing that archive requires the following recovery passphrase:

recovery phrase for fajeg-kawep: druix-gorius-briax-ulaeth-fraox-lammir-pelox-jormir-pelwyn-julir

Subject: DR drill — pagination service

Hi — welcome aboard. Thursday's disaster-recovery drill covers the Lanternfell public REST API, specifically the cursor-based pagination layer. You'll restore the cursor-token store from the cold snapshot and confirm page ordering survives. Full steps are in the drill doc. To decrypt the snapshot, use the recovery passphrase below.

recovery phrase for yajof-bagap: oliwyn-ulaael

**Capacity note — Vellastra dispatch simulator.** For the eng sync: simulating the 40-car Marrowgate tower at 10x speed saturates one worker at roughly 9k rider events/sec, so we'll shard by bank rather than by floor. Memory stays flat if the event ring is sized correctly. The knobs we propose locking in are these.

tuning table, hahof-tafop:
RATE_LIMITS = {
    "ulaix": 10,
    "wenath": 1,
}

Subject: Handover — fan-out backpressure

Handing over release duties for Murmurline. The notification fan-out has been hitting backpressure when the digest queue exceeds 200k pending sends; we throttle producers at 80% queue depth and support may see delayed alerts during that window. Escalations go through the Pindrop rotation. One admin item: the dispatcher won't accept signed throttle configs without the current deploy key, which is.

deploy key for kagup-bawig: bky9_ZMq28eTw9